aspnet兼容性如何?探讨跨平台开发中的挑战与解决方案?

随着互联网技术的飞速发展,Web应用程序的开发和部署成为了企业数字化转型的重要环节,ASP.NET作为微软推出的一种强大的Web开发框架,因其高性能、易用性和丰富的生态系统而受到广泛的应用,随着新技术的不断涌现,如何确保ASP.NET应用程序与新技术兼容,成为了开发者关注的焦点,本文将探讨ASP.NET兼容性的重要性,并介绍一些提升兼容性的方法。

aspnet兼容性如何?探讨跨平台开发中的挑战与解决方案?

ASP.NET兼容性的重要性

1 确保应用程序的长期运行

随着技术的更新迭代,旧的技术可能会被淘汰,导致应用程序无法正常运行,通过确保ASP.NET的兼容性,可以延长应用程序的生命周期,降低维护成本。

2 提升用户体验

兼容性良好的应用程序能够为用户提供稳定、流畅的使用体验,从而提高用户满意度。

3 降低开发成本

兼容性高的ASP.NET应用程序可以减少因兼容性问题导致的额外开发工作,降低开发成本。

提升ASP.NET兼容性的方法

1 使用最新版本的ASP.NET

微软不断更新ASP.NET,引入新的特性和修复已知问题,使用最新版本的ASP.NET可以确保应用程序具有更好的兼容性。

2 考虑跨浏览器兼容性

不同的浏览器对Web标准的支持程度不同,因此在开发过程中应考虑跨浏览器兼容性,确保应用程序在各种浏览器上都能正常运行。

aspnet兼容性如何?探讨跨平台开发中的挑战与解决方案?

3 使用标准化代码

遵循Web标准编写代码,可以提高代码的可维护性和兼容性。

4 利用第三方库和框架

利用成熟的第三方库和框架可以简化开发过程,同时提高应用程序的兼容性。

兼容性测试

1 单元测试

通过单元测试,可以验证代码的正确性和稳定性,确保在修改或添加新功能时不会影响现有功能。

2 集成测试

集成测试用于验证应用程序各个组件之间的协同工作是否正常,确保整个应用程序的兼容性。

3 用户接受测试

邀请真实用户参与测试,可以收集用户反馈,及时发现并修复兼容性问题。

aspnet兼容性如何?探讨跨平台开发中的挑战与解决方案?

FAQs

Q1:如何检测ASP.NET应用程序的兼容性问题?

A1: 可以通过以下方法检测ASP.NET应用程序的兼容性问题:

  • 使用浏览器开发者工具检查JavaScript错误和CSS样式问题。
  • 使用自动化测试工具进行兼容性测试。
  • 监控应用程序的运行日志,查找异常和错误信息。

Q2:如何提高ASP.NET应用程序的跨浏览器兼容性?

A2: 提高ASP.NET应用程序的跨浏览器兼容性可以通过以下方法实现:

  • 使用响应式设计,确保应用程序在不同设备上都能良好显示。
  • 遵循Web标准编写代码,减少浏览器兼容性问题。
  • 使用第三方库和框架,如Bootstrap,以实现跨浏览器的统一样式和布局。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/188306.html

(0)
上一篇 2025年12月23日 02:08
下一篇 2025年12月23日 02:16

相关推荐

  • 个人证书无法添加怎么办,个人证书添加失败解决方法

    个人证书无法添加通常由浏览器安全策略拦截、证书格式不兼容或系统时间不同步导致,建议优先检查证书后缀是否为.pem或.crt格式,并确认本地系统时间准确无误, 核心原因深度解析与排查逻辑在2026年的数字化办公环境中,个人数字证书(如UKey、电子身份证、企业CA证书)的导入失败已成为高频痛点,根据《2026年中……

    2026年5月25日
    01115
  • 公众号传照片到服务器失败怎么办?微信图片上传服务器报错解决方法

    构建高效、安全且低成本的云端分发体系在微信公众号生态中,图片上传至服务器发布的必要环节,更是决定用户体验、加载速度及数据安全的核心命脉,核心结论在于:摒弃传统的本地存储或单一云存储模式,构建一套具备“自动压缩、智能 CDN 加速、动态水印及高可用备份”的自动化上传架构,是解决公众号运营中图片加载慢、流量成本高及……

    2026年4月25日
    01182
  • 佳能623cdn打印机非原装硒鼓识别问题,如何解决?真相揭秘!

    佳能623cdn打印机显示非原装硒鼓:原因及解决方法打印机显示非原装硒鼓的原因硒鼓编号与打印机不匹配打印机在识别硒鼓时,会根据硒鼓上的编号进行匹配,如果硒鼓编号与打印机内部数据库中的编号不匹配,打印机就会显示“非原装硒鼓”的提示,硒鼓使用过久硒鼓中的墨粉会随着打印次数的增加而逐渐减少,当墨粉量降至一定程度时,打……

    2025年11月11日
    03540
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 为什么选择asp.net网站?揭秘其独特优势与核心优点!

    ASP.NET作为微软推出的企业级Web开发框架,自2002年首个版本发布以来,凭借其强大的性能、完善的安全机制和高效的开发体验,成为众多企业构建网站和Web应用的核心技术栈,本文将从技术性能、安全性、开发效率、生态系统等多个维度深入解析ASP.NET网站开发的优点,并结合酷番云的实际项目经验,提供具体案例支撑……

    2026年1月22日
    01340

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注